desalination pellet

A chalky white cap of rice lattice sucks the salt from liquid volumes. The letter 'H' is etched on its face.

Perfect

When a desalination pellet is applied to a container of liquid, or thrown into a pool of liquid on the ground, it removes up to 200 drams of salt, leaving behind the remaining liquid.[1]

ichor merchants and Hortensa always stock several desalination pellets[2][3]; they also rarely appear in generalist merchants' inventories.[4]

Tips

This section is opinion-based. Your mileage may vary.
  • As desalination pellets have no weight, they can be carried as a means of cleaning widely-available salty water for trade or consumption as an alternative to carrying freshwater or precious metals.
  • The enterprising player can use a single desalination pellet to turn 1000 drams of brackish water (which typically generates with 20% salt content) into 800 drams of fresh water. This is best achieved by throwing the pellet into an undisturbed pool from an adjacent space, as standing in newly-desalinated water tends to contaminate it with salt from the ground.
  • Generally the only one of the special conversions that will be useful to the player is turning slime into gel, for curing Ironshank or fungal infections.
